 * It has something to do with the way your site is setup I think.
 * For example, the console gives a warning about [http://www.lawpracticeassociates.com/wp-content/uploads/2015/03/bankruptcy-in-florida.jpg](http://www.lawpracticeassociates.com/wp-content/uploads/2015/03/bankruptcy-in-florida.jpg)
 * But this url does not appear at all in your site. But when you check out this
   image, you will find it corresponds with this one:
 * [https://sslmyflorida.wpengine.com/wp-content/uploads/2015/03/bankruptcy-in-florida.jpg](https://sslmyflorida.wpengine.com/wp-content/uploads/2015/03/bankruptcy-in-florida.jpg)
 * which is SSL as it should. So in your source there isn’t any mixed content, but
   is is detected by the browser anyway.
 * There’s probably some .htaccess rewriting going on to handle these url’s, which
   might cause the issue.
